SOUTH AFRICA TRAVEL INFORMATION

Climate:
December and January are the main summer holiday months when people flock to the beaches. In March and April, Autumn brings warm days and cool nights. The climate is at its best at this time in most parts of the country. Beginning of June to the end of September, you can expect cold conditions in most of the country and rain in the Western Cape.

Credit Cards:
Major international credit cards such as American Express, Diners Club, Mastercard, Visa and their affiliates are accepted.

Currency:
The currency unit is the Rand, denoted by the symbol R. (R1 = 100 cents). Foreign currency can be exchanged at commercial banks, American Express and Rennies Travel.

Electricity:
220/230 volts AC . Three round pronged plugs are universal and most hotel rooms have 110-volt outlets for small appliances.

Visas:
For further information contact your local office of the diplomatic or consular representative of the South African Government. If you intend travelling to South Africa's neighbouring countries and back into South Africa you are advised to apply for multiple entry visas. Tourists must satisfy immigration officers that they have the means to support themselves during their stay, and that they are in possession of return or onward air tickets.

Water:
  Tap water in South Africa is 100% drinkable.
